But you probably wouldn't guess that the Latitude Z charges wirelessly. And as far as we can tell, it's the first laptop to do so. Surprised that this is coming from Dell? You're not alone.The wireless charging is handled elegantly enough. An inductive pad that's built into a laptop stand can accomplish a full recharge in "about the same amount of time" as a standard-issue cabled charger, according to Dell. While smartphone maker Palm has a similar (albeit smaller) wireless charging system for the Pre, and companies like Visteon and Wild Charge have debuted wireless charging accessories for phones, no PC maker has incorporated the idea until now.
You've still got to have the inductive pag wired in, and the laptop does have to be on the pad to recharge. So the pad is wired, but the laptop is not.

Toshiba : 15V
IBM : 16V
Dell : 19.5V There's no reason why these should be different, they just are. All that's needed is a standard voltage and maybe three different ratings (for netbooks, laptops and desktop-replacements, maybe 50W, 75W and 100W) with a connector designed so that a 100W supply can be used on a 50W laptop but not vice-versa.
